    Abstract Radio network access technology currently used in 4G/5G is Long Term Evolution-Advanced (LTE-A), which was developed by 3rd Generation Partnership Project (3GPP). Device-to-device (D2D) communication is a technology enabling direct communications among wireless devices without forwarding through an evolved Node B (eNB). Moreover, D2D transmission can support vehicles as a vehicle-to-vehicle (V2V) environment. It is possible to avoid accidents via exchanging movement-related information among vehicles and effectively increase driving safety (and efficiency).     Abstract Cloud computing is the ability to provide new technologies and standard cloud services. One of the essential features of cloud computing is the provision of “unlimited” computer resources to users on demand. However, single cloud resources are generally limited and may not be able to cope with the sudden rise in user needs. Therefore, the inter-cloud concept is introduced to support resource sharing between clouds. In this system, each cloud can tap the resources of other clouds when there are not enough resources to meet the demands of the consumer.
